This multidisciplinary volume features contributions by leading authorities on key aspects of current debates on the cultural, social and political dynamics at work in contemporary France with particular reference to postcolonial minorities, including those of Muslim heritage, and wider processes of globalization.
Is the France of 2015 still French in the same way or to the same degree as the France of 1985? Where do the most significant challenges to "Frenchness" now lie? These are among the issues addressed by contributors to this volume, spanning a wide range of topics and disciplinary approaches including politics, literature, film and sport.
